The short version

What actually separates them

3 fields on the record split MyFundedFutures and UProfit. Everything else either matches or is not on the record yet.

MyFundedFutures
50% cap
Consistency rule
UProfit
30% cap

A consistency cap limits how much of your total profit one day may contribute, so a single outsized winner can delay a payout.

MyFundedFutures
$125
Starting price
UProfit
$78

Entry cost for the cheapest account each firm sells, before any live discount.

MyFundedFutures
1 days
Min days to first payout
UProfit
3 days

How long a funded account must run before the first withdrawal is allowed.

Identical on both: drawdown model.

Not comparable yet: daily loss limit, activation fee, trader profit split — at least one of the two firms has no figure on record, so we do not draw a conclusion from it. A blank here means we have not confirmed the rule, not that the firm has none.

MyFundedFutures vs UProfit FAQ

Is MyFundedFutures or UProfit better for futures traders?

UProfit has the higher best-account FirmFax score right now. The better pick is the one whose end-of-day trailing drawdown, platforms, and fees match how you trade.

Which is cheaper, MyFundedFutures or UProfit?

UProfit has the lower verified starting price — about $47 less in this dataset. Discounts can change often.

How do drawdown rules compare between MyFundedFutures and UProfit?

They use the same model — end-of-day trailing drawdown — so drawdown mechanics are comparable and other rules should decide it.

Do MyFundedFutures and UProfit have a consistency rule?

Both do: MyFundedFutures enforces a 50% consistency rule and UProfit a 30%. UProfit's is the tighter of the two, so it constrains a big single day more.
